Unpacking the Lives of Jose and Kitty Menendez

When you start digging into the Menendez brothers case on Reddit, the conversation almost always circles back to Jose and Kitty Menendez, the victims and, in many users' eyes, the architects of their own sons' downfall. Jose Menendez, a Cuban immigrant, was a successful entertainment executive, the CEO of WEA International. He was known for being ambitious, charismatic, and someone who enjoyed the finer things in life. Kitty Menendez, on the other hand, had a more troubled past. Before marrying Jose, she had been married once before and had a daughter, Jennifer, from that marriage. There are numerous accounts, heavily discussed on Reddit, that suggest Kitty suffered from depression and possibly substance abuse issues. Her relationship with her sons, particularly Erik, is often described by Reddit users as complex and fraught with tension. Many theories suggest that Kitty was a domineering and emotionally abusive mother, constantly pushing her sons to excel and often criticizing them harshly. Jose, while perhaps seen as more detached by some users, is also scrutinized for his alleged involvement in shady business dealings and his own potential temper. Reddit discussions often highlight Jose's alleged homophobia and his desire to maintain a perfect public image, which some believe he felt his sons were jeopardizing. The wealth and privilege the family enjoyed are also a constant theme. Jose and Kitty lived a lavish lifestyle in Beverly Hills, complete with mansions, luxury cars, and expensive vacations. This opulence is often contrasted with the alleged emotional neglect and abuse within the family, leading many Reddit users to question the true nature of their family life behind closed doors. The contrast between their public persona as a successful, happy family and the dark secrets that eventually emerged is a central point of fascination and debate on platforms like Reddit, with users constantly trying to reconcile the image with the grim reality that unfolded. The sheer amount of money involved, the inheritance that Lyle and Erik quickly spent, is also a major talking point, with many Redditors believing it was a primary motive for the murders, regardless of any abuse claims. The parents' upbringing and potential psychological issues are analyzed ad nauseam, with users sharing articles, documentaries, and personal opinions, creating a rich, albeit often speculative, tapestry of information about Jose and Kitty Menendez.

The Reddit Theories: Abuse, Money, or Both?

One of the most prevalent themes when discussing the Menendez brothers parents on Reddit revolves around the motive for the murders, and the theories are usually split between two main camps: severe parental abuse and greed for the family fortune. Many Reddit users firmly believe that Lyle and Erik Menendez were driven to kill their parents due to years of alleged physical, sexual, and emotional abuse. These users often cite testimony from the trials, particularly from Erik, who detailed instances of his father sexually abusing him and his mother emotionally manipulating and physically abusing both sons. They point to the parents' supposed obsession with control, their demanding nature, and the alleged cover-ups of their actions as evidence of a deeply dysfunctional and abusive family environment. The Reddit threads dedicated to this theory are often filled with graphic descriptions and impassioned defenses of the brothers, portraying them as victims who snapped under immense pressure. On the other hand, a significant portion of the Reddit community focuses on the financial motive. Jose Menendez was estimated to be worth millions, and his sons would inherit a substantial fortune upon his and Kitty's death. Reddit users in this camp highlight how Lyle and Erik quickly began spending large sums of money on luxury goods, cars, and lavish trips immediately after the murders. They question whether the abuse claims were exaggerated or fabricated to justify the killings, especially considering the brothers' initial attempts to portray themselves as innocent victims before their arrests. These discussions often involve analyzing Jose's business dealings and whether his success came with a dark side that might have made him a target beyond his own family. Furthermore, some Reddit users propose a combination of both factors. They argue that while the abuse might have been real and contributed to the brothers' psychological state, the lure of the inheritance was also a powerful motivator, perhaps even the ultimate trigger. This nuanced perspective suggests that the brothers may have been both victims of their upbringing and perpetrators driven by greed. The ambiguity surrounding the parental abuse claims, coupled with the undeniable fact of the massive inheritance, makes this a perpetual source of debate and analysis on Reddit. Users often link to court documents, news articles, and even psychological profiles in an attempt to bolster their arguments, making the threads incredibly detailed and often quite heated. The exploration of Jose and Kitty Menendez through the lens of these conflicting motives offers a complex and often disturbing glimpse into the dynamics that might have led to such a horrific event, with Reddit users acting as amateur detectives, piecing together a narrative from fragmented information.
